Introduction: Finance as a service
The subscription model has transformed industries from entertainment to software, and now, finance is following suit. Subscription-based fintech tools are increasingly popular because they offer flexibility, affordability, and ongoing value for users. This model also benefits businesses, providing predictable revenue streams and the ability to continuously improve services.
1. Predictable revenue for businesses
Subscription models provide fintech companies with consistent monthly revenue, which allows them to plan for growth, invest in innovation, and improve customer support. Unlike one-time software purchases, subscriptions ensure that businesses can maintain and enhance their platforms over time.

3. Continuous updates and feature enhancements
One of the key advantages of SaaS-based fintech solutions is automatic updates. Users receive new features, bug fixes, and performance improvements without having to download or reinstall anything. This keeps the platform fresh, reliable, and aligned with the latest industry standards.

5. Adaptability for different needs
Many subscription-based platforms offer tiered pricing and modular features, allowing users to choose plans that fit their needs. Whether an individual wants basic budgeting tools or an enterprise requires advanced analytics and reporting, the subscription model accommodates varying levels of usage and complexity.
